As one of the larger parks in Queens, Kissena Park is a beloved outdoor space for residents and visitors alike. As the home of Queens Botanical Garden, you can admire the beautiful flowers, trees, and lawns that surround this well-landscaped attraction.
Weeping willows are just one of the many trees in the park’s historic tree grove that attracts admiration from many. Kissena Park is a premier location for outdoor recreation and relaxing under the shade of trees in lush lawns in northern Queens. Jog through wooded trails, explore the gardens, tee off at Kissena Park Golf Course, or fish on Kissena Lake.
